You're correct John - Puppet 4 masters using Puppet Server will work with Puppet 3 agents. If the catalog compiles (Henrik's point), the agent/master comms will be fine.
Note the same is not true for Apache/Passenger based Puppet 4 setups - the URL rewriting that enables the compatibility is only implemented in puppetserver. --eric On Tuesday, January 15, 2019 at 5:52:35 AM UTC-8, jcbollinger wrote: > > > > On Monday, January 14, 2019 at 10:01:21 AM UTC-6, Henrik Lindberg wrote: >> >> On 2019-01-14 16:22, Peter Berghold wrote: >> > I am about to have our first Puppet 4 Puppet master into our production >> > environment.
